Output 3cba7e5cbfba71466e4d15aec470d2dba70e1d434ac3acb2a35932ee8666d8d6:0

value
528833
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1da4a6e2b07e11b0625ddddf8eb355892af877c3 OP_EQUAL
address
34PkmKaevuqdbA4QFDmQuon2ux4hNswjwi
transaction
3cba7e5cbfba71466e4d15aec470d2dba70e1d434ac3acb2a35932ee8666d8d6
confirmations
247440
spent
true